Power Consumption

Power consumption, like performance, isn't surprising here. I noticed I couldn't get Cool'n'Quiet to properly underclock the Phenom II X4 980 BE when idle, resulting in a constant 3.7GHz operating frequency and thus higher than expected idle power numbers. I updated our test platform to the latest public BIOS but I suspect this is something that'll be addressed in a future update.

I also measured power at the ATX12V connector to give you an idea of what actual CPU power consumption is like (excluding the motherboard, PSU loss, etc...):

Processor Idle Load (Cinebench R11.5)
Intel Core i7 2600K @ 4.4GHz 5W 111W
Intel Core i7 2600K (3.4GHz) 5W 86W
AMD Phenom II X4 975 BE (3.6GHz) 14W 96W
AMD Phenom II X4 980 BE (3.7GHz) 35W 104W
AMD Phenom II X6 1100T (3.3GHz) 20W 109W
Intel Core i5 661 (3.33GHz) 4W 33W
Intel Core i7 880 (3.06GHz) 3W 106W
